Gases are generally considered miscible, meaning they can mix together in all proportions without separating. This is due to the high kinetic energy of gas molecules, which allows them to intermingle freely. However, the degree of miscibility can vary depending on the specific gases involved and their chemical properties. For example, gases like oxygen and nitrogen are completely miscible, while certain gas mixtures may exhibit limited solubility.
